Transaction

1b4f451a6d73ef9c1327f736eb86cba3ece36160191506854f7b185c94ee07a8

Summary

In Block742205
TimeSat, 15 Jun 2024 16:13:45 UTC
Total Input2334.2906547 Nebula
Total Output2334.2905911 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
149969 Confirmations2334.2905911 Nebula
Raw Transaction